Role Context
Inventory Control and Quality Assurance supports the accuracy and reliability of fulfilment-center operations. The ICQA Supervisor will protect this standard by monitoring processes, investigating performance gaps and helping associates follow established operating procedures.
Daily priorities may shift between safety briefings, production analysis, attendance management, associate coaching and incident documentation. The position also contributes to longer-term operational planning by sharing findings, recommendations and successful practices with management and other shifts.
